Curology is creating the next generation of skincare through customized treatment plans and formulas with powerful prescription ingredients for acne and anti-aging. We believe great skin shouldn’t be a luxury, but a fact of life.
The Supply Planning Manager at Curology holds significant importance in enhancing the overall operational performance and financial health of the organization. You will play a crucial role in leveraging data to optimize inventory levels and ensure a smooth flow from start to customer delivery by being a functional solution architect for decisions and processes supporting the inventory strategy. You will be a close partner to various teams such as Fulfillment, Pharmacy Operations, Product Development, Finance, Accounting, Sales, and other functions to drive engagement and meet deliverables.
The successful applicant will be highly motivated, collaborative, and possess proven analytical, interpersonal and problem-solving capabilities while also being able to manage multiple deliverables/projects concurrently.

In this role, you will:

  • Develop and implement inventory management strategies to optimize stock levels and minimize carrying costs.
  • Utilize forecasting outputs to optimize inventory levels, minimizing supply shortages while avoiding excess inventory costs.
  • Assess current processes & systems, provide recommendations, and lead their implementation to drive continuous improvement in the agility of analysis to respond to changing events while measuring & exceeding KPI's.
  • Implement inventory control techniques, such as safety stock calculations and reorder point strategies.
  • Works cross-functionally with receivers and warehouse personnel to ensure inventory SOPs are being followed.
  • Works across teams to coordinate warehouse transfer and investigate all inventory variances. Identifies appropriate actions that will minimize/eliminate these variances.
  • Support any technology-related projects to enhance supply and the larger planning process.
  • Partner with Procurement to identify potential risks and opportunities to proactively address supply chain challenges.
  • Collaborate with internal stakeholders to identify opportunities for process improvement, standardization, and streamline workflows.
